Roger Stone and a researcher known as "CJ" discuss a detailed report alleging that Congressman Corey Mills has engaged in a pattern of moral, financial, and professional misconduct. The source outlines a series of serious accusations, ranging from physical violence and blackmail against multiple women to stolen valor regarding his military service record. They further suggest that Mills has demonstrated poor judgment through shady business dealings, unpaid debts, and possible financial inconsistencies involving non-profit donations.
